Master the Plank: Timer & Exercise Guide

The plank is a fantastic full-body exercise that develops your core stability, boosts posture, and shapes muscles in your arms, shoulders, back, and legs. To optimize your plank workouts, follow this tutorial. Start by finding a flat surface and assume a push-up form, but balance on your forearms instead of your hands. Keep your body in a level line from head to heels, engaging your core and glutes.

A common mistake is sagging the back, so be mindful of keeping your spine neutral. Hold this position for as long as possible. Begin with brief intervals, steadily increasing the duration as you strengthen.

  • Use a timer to track your time.
  • Target to hold the plank for no less than 30 seconds at first, gradually increasing the duration as you get stronger.
  • Create realistic goals.
  • Remember to maintain your breath steadily throughout the exercise.
